Independence Express & Transportation Services

WNYIL operates grant and fee-based transportation services for community activities in five of the Western New York Counties.

WNYIL’s transportation program, Independence Express, offers rides for people with disabilities who reside in Erie, Niagara, Wyoming, Genesee, and Orleans Counties. Anyone with a disability can participate. We have both wheelchair-accessible vans and minivans for ambulatory riders.

If you are eligible for services from the New York State Office for People with Developmental Disabilities (OPWDD) and live with a family member in Erie, Niagara, Genesee, or Orleans County, you may be entitled to Family Support Services transportation. This program provides up to six (6) round trips per month to wherever you would like to go in our service area at no charge.

Our Fee-For-Service transportation is provided at a cost of $20 each way, plus $0.50 per mile to go wherever you choose. This is much less expensive than any private company that provides door-to-door wheelchair transportation in Western New York. You will receive an invoice in the mail the month after you ride.

Medicaid Transportation

The Independence Express Medicaid Transportation program provides Medicaid-funded transportation to recipients in parts of Erie and Niagara counties. Consumers can contact Medicaid and request WNYIL as their transportation provider.

Family Support Services Bus and Van Program

The Family Support Services (FSS) Bus program provides unlimited-ride bus passes from the Niagara Frontier Transportation Authority (NFTA) to individuals eligible for services through the New York State Office for People with Developmental Disabilities (OPWDD). These passes are offered to individuals living with their families in Erie or Niagara counties. For those utilizing the Paratransit system, 10-trip or 20-trip passes are provided based on their program utilization level. The bus passes enable unrestricted travel on the NFTA system, extending beyond regular service hours, to enhance access to community activities and resources.

The Family Support Services (FSS) Van program provides eligible individuals of all ages who reside in Erie, Niagara, Genesee, or Orleans counties, with six round-trip rides per month on a space-available basis. The service operates seven days a week from 7:30 am to 9:30 pm (excluding certain holidays). Staff drivers offer transportation to and from the individual’s preferred location within the four-county service area. This includes transportation for various purposes such as medical appointments, work, school, social activities, and more. The program aims to enhance access, independence, and social inclusion for individuals receiving OPWDD services.
